Glasser Busts in 8th by Jessica on 06.23.08, 6:57 pm

Thanks to a little help from some friends and some timely shoving, Mike”inissint” Glasser (pictured right) was quietly moving up the chip counts up to 5th position in the 1.5k NL WSOP Event #39.

In his first key hand of the day, Glasser moved all-in over Habib Khanis’ raise for an additional 385k and after much deliberation, Khanis folded.

Glasser showed pocket jacks and as he raked the pot got a little ribbing from his buddy Kevin “BeLOWaBOVe” Saul who was there with Glasser from the onset.

“I dare you to show another hand,” Saul shouted.

In one of many discussions Glasser had between hands with Saul and Darrell “Gigabet” Dicken, who joined 40 minutes into the final table, Glasser affirmed to Saul that he just wanted to establish a tight image early on in hopes that his raises will gain more fold equity later as he may need to ship it light.

From that point on, Glasser’s resistance free final table started drawing traction as his chip count went south.

Glasser’s stack took a hit when he raised to 150k and got reraised all-in by Eric Beren for an additional 380k. Glasser called and was up against one of the few hands he didn’t want to see with his AQ against Beren’s AK.

Beren got a scare when the board ran out 533A turning Glasser a flush draw but was safe when the 7 dropped on the river.

Glasser’s luck turned a few hands later when he moved all-in for 65k preflop and got two callers, trippling to up to 285k when his JJ flopped a boat on a JTT flop.

His ascent back up the leaderboard was short lived however thanks to a brutal river card.

Glasser moved all-in from the button and got called by the big blind. Glasser’s 99 was in a race against Matt Wood’s AQ. His fate appeared bright when board ran out J74J by the turn, but the A spelled doom for Glasser, who took home 85k for eighth place.
